Comprehending ADHD in Adults
ADHD is defined by consistent patterns of negligence and/or hyperactivity-impulsivity that disrupt working or development. In ADHD In Adults Treatment , signs may manifest in a different way than in children, resulting in challenges in various elements of life. Below is a table summing up typical signs of ADHD in grownups.
Signs of ADHD in Adults
Description
Inattention
Difficulty focusing, forgetfulness, disorganization, and distractibility.
Hyperactivity
Excessive talking, uneasyness, and a constant sense of being "on the go."
Impulsivity
Problem waiting in lines, interrupting others, and making hasty decisions.
Psychological Dysregulation
State of mind swings, disappointment tolerance, and trouble handling stress.
Low Motivation
Obstacles in setting and accomplishing personal goals.
Medical diagnosis and Assessment
Getting a proper diagnosis is important for adults who presume they have ADHD. An extensive assessment typically involves:
- Clinical Interview: A mental health professional gathers info about the individual's history, signs, and practical disabilities.
- Self-Reported Questionnaires: Standardized tools such as the Adult ADHD Self-Report Scale (ASRS) might be utilized.
- Behavioral Assessments: Input from household, buddies, or associates can supply important insight into the individual's functioning.
Treatment Options
While there is no definitive "remedy" for ADHD, numerous effective treatments can help handle symptoms and improve lifestyle. Treatment can consist of medication, treatment, and lifestyle modifications. Here's a breakdown of common techniques:
Treatment Options
Description
Medication
Stimulant medications (like Adderall) and non-stimulant choices (like Strattera) can assist improve focus and lower impulsivity.
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T)
CBT works in helping grownups with ADHD establish coping strategies and restructure negative thought patterns.
Coaching
ADHD coaches can assist people with company, time management, and goal-setting.
Support system
Getting in touch with others who share comparable experiences can supply psychological assistance and practical recommendations.
Way of life Changes
Routine exercise, a healthy diet plan, adequate sleep, and mindfulness practices such as meditation can considerably benefit ADHD symptoms.

Way Of Life Modifications to Consider
For numerous grownups, adopting specific lifestyle changes can help handle ADHD signs successfully. Here are some tips:
- Establish Routines: Develop a day-to-day schedule to promote consistency and decrease forgetfulness.
- Set Clear Goals: Break bigger jobs into smaller sized, manageable actions and set deadlines to assist preserve focus and motivation.
- Minimize Distractions: Create a devoted work space and lower environmental interruptions to enhance concentration.
- Practice Mindfulness: Engage in mindfulness practices, such as meditation or yoga, to enhance focus and lower tension.
- Workout Regularly: Physical activity can assist lower hyperactivity and enhance mood, promoting total well-being.
